    Sometimes names are deleted by NSI for reasons other than reaching expiration. Typically (and unfortunately) in these cases, names go to RGP and then delete without being subject to any existing SnapNames back-orders. While I'm not certain if this was the case here, I would bet that that is what happened.

    For names that reach their expiration date and are not renewed, yes, SnapNames back-orders have priority. Names that NSI deletes for other reasons will go through RGP and then drop in the usual manner.
